Client Onboarding Manager salary in Thailand

Average Yearly Salary of Client Onboarding Manager in Thailand is approximately 377,910 THB (9,438 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Client Onboarding Manager do?

occupation personasA Client Onboarding Manager is responsible for overseeing the process of bringing new clients onboard and ensuring a smooth transition into the organization. They work closely with various teams, including sales, account management, and operations, to gather necessary information and complete all required documentation. The Client Onboarding Manager acts as the main point of contact for clients, addressing any questions or concerns they may have during the onboarding process. They also collaborate with internal stakeholders to develop and implement efficient onboarding strategies, ensuring that clients receive a positive experience from the start.

Skills: Client Onboarding, Customer Relationship Management, Project Management, Communication Skills, Problem-Solving, Attention to Detail.

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ary.
